#0c6138 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#0c6138 is composed of 4.7% red, 38%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 42.3% yellow and 62% black. It has a hue angle of 151.1 degrees, a saturation of 78% and a lightness of 21.4%. #0c6138 color hex could be obtained by blending #18c270 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006633.

#0c6138 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#0c6138 has RGB values of R:12, G:97, B:56 and CMYK values of C:0.88, M:0, Y:0.42,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 811320.
